Hi guys this is 95% biab then to bandlab for final mix and mastering, tried to go for live sound. love the players they make it sound easy but I struggle to keep up!! anyway hope you enjoy it!! thanks Eric realtracks and Style is _MODTRIO.STY (Modern Jazz Ballad Trio)

RealTracks in style: 2956:Bass, Acoustic, ModernJazzSlowSwingNeil Sw 085
RealTracks in style: ~1496:Piano, Acoustic, Rhythm JazzWaltzNY Sw 085
RealTracks in song: ~484:Guitar, Electric, Rhythm Jazz Ballad Sw 085
RealTracks in song: 2382:Sax, Tenor, Soloist JazzBalladEric Sw 085
RealTracks in song: ~1467:Organ, RhythmNoBass Jazz Sw 085

PowerTracks Pro 2026 for Windows is Here!

PowerTracks 2026 is here—bringing powerful new enhancements designed to make your production workflow faster, smoother, and more intuitive than ever.

The enhanced Mixer now shows Track Type and Instrument icons for instant track recognition, while a new grid option simplifies editing views. Non-floating windows adopt a modern title bar style, replacing the legacy blue bar.

The Master Volume is now applied at the end of the audio chain for consistent levels and full-signal master effects.

Tablature now includes a “Save bends when saving XML” option for improved compatibility with PG Music tools. Plus, you can instantly match all track heights with a simple Ctrl-release after resizing, and Add2 chords from MGU/SGU files are now fully supported... and more!
